Hi all,
this vote passed with the following result:
+1 (binding): Jean-Baptiste Onofré, Bertrand Delacretaz, Seetharam
Venkatesh, Chris Mattmann, John D. Ament, Roman Shaposhnik, Hadrian
Zbarcea, Henry Saputra
+1 (non-binding): Serge Huber, Raul Kripalani
0: none
-1: none
Thanks everyone
